Nettle

Nettle is a plant genus of which the large nettle and the small nettle occur in the Netherlands and Belgium. Nettle is known for its cleansing and blood purifying effect. According to various sources, nettle is bactericidal and therefore very suitable for infectious diseases. The leaves are also suitable for diarrhea or other digestive disorders.

Nettle supports the functioning of the liver and kidneys by stimulating the breakdown of waste. In addition, it works to support the bladder and hair growth of the dog.

Nettle also contains silicic acid, or silicon. This is a building material that is part of connective tissue in, among other things, the bones, tendons, ligaments, skin, hair and nails. Silicon supports the natural production of the skin (cells) and ensures the maintenance of healthy skin.

At Yourdog we add nettle to our dog food, because it can make a positive contribution to the prevention of breed-specific complaints in relation to the dog's coat, skin and bones, but also to prevent digestive and/or urinary problems .

Yucca

This plant grows in the deserts of Southwest America and Northern Mexico. The roots of the yucca have been used for centuries by the Indians in these areas as a medicine for rheumatism and arthritis. It reduces pain and inflammation in the joints.

Yucca can be added to our dog food because it could make a positive contribution to the prevention of breed-specific complaints in relation to rheumatism, arthritis, arthrosis, the intestines and the heart. Yucca can also reduce the odor of the stool and cure bad wind.

Raspberries

The raspberry is a plant of the rose family and belongs to the genus Rubus. The cultivation of raspberries dates back to the Middle Ages and occurs naturally throughout Europe.

Raspberries contain many substances that can support the health of the dog, such as vitamins such as vitamin C, minerals such as manganese and antioxidants. Furthermore, raspberries are low in sugar and calories and rich in good fiber.

Raspberry is added to our dog food because of its anti-inflammatory properties and it can make a positive contribution to the functioning of the immune system. Raspberries can also contribute to the maintenance of vision and a healthy cardiovascular system.

Nutritional advice

Body weight (kg) Daily amount (g)
10 - 20 190-315
20 - 40 315-525
40 - 60 525-750

Switching advice

If you switch to Yourdog from another feed brand, we advise you to follow the following steps. For the first step, feed 25% Yourdog and 75% of the old dog food. The dog can get used to this for two days. Then you feed 50% Yourdog and 50% of the old dog food. It is important that you let the dog get used to this again for two or three days. Then you mix 75% Yourdog and 25% of the old dog food. The dog is now almost completely over to Yourdog. Do this for 2 days. At your own discretion, you can then start feeding 100% Yourdog Irish Red and White Setter dog food.

Storage advice

After opening the Yourdog packaging, the food is exposed to oxygen, moisture and light, which can affect the shelf life and taste. That is why it is important to store the food properly after opening the bag, preferably in an airtight storage box or barrel in a dry, cool and dark place. It is best not to put the food loose in the barrel, but to put it in the barrel with the whole bag, which you close again as well as possible.

Compound

Maize, dried chicken (23%), barley, peas, dried buffalo (3.5%), poultry fat, choline chloride, glucosamine, chondroitin, vegetable mix (including celery), fruit mix (including raspberries), spice mix (including nettle, yucca )

Analytical components

Crude protein 25%, crude fat 9%, crude fiber 3.9%, crude ash 6%, Calcium 1.4%, Phosphorus 1.1%

Nutritional values

Vitamin A 20,000 IU (E672), vitamin D3 1,400 IU (E671), vitamin E as all rac-alpha-tocopheryl acetate (3a700) 500 mg, E1 Fe as iron(II) sulfate, monohydrate: 50 mg, E2 I as calcium iodate, anhydrous: 1.5 mg, E4 Cu as copper(II) sulfate, pentahydrate: 5.0 mg, E5 Mn as manganese(II) oxide: 35 mg, E6 Zn as zinc oxide: 65 mg, E8 Se as sodium selenite: 0, 2mg.
